“…One of the modifications developed to deal with these attacks involves the implementation of DRPE schemes which introduce new transform domains between the input and output plane of the system. These include the use of Fresnel transforms (FrTs) [19,20], fractional Fourier transforms [21][22][23][24], and gyrator transforms [25,26], to name a few. Other implemented methods to increase security are the use of nonlinear modifications of the ciphertext [27], the encoding of the plaintext into a phase function [28,29], the use of cryptographic salting [30], and asymmetric encryption [25,[31][32][33].…”
